Lazio Player Ratings for Confident 4-0 Win Over Fiorentina

Lazio shook off their draining draw with Sturm Graz in a thrilling display in Florence as they picked up a 4-0 win over Fiorentina.

The Biancocelesti were left frustrated in Austria in their Europa League clash last week but they bounced back with a much more positive display against the Viola. Lazio continue to look defensively solid and great attacking play from Sergej Milinkovic-Savic and Mattia Zaccagni ensured that the team looked electric going forward.

New signing Marcos Antonio was given the nod in midfield but failed to particularly impressed, but his replacement Luis Alberto again had another great showing coming off the bench.

The defensive duo of Patric and Alessio Romagnoli still look rock solid at the back and Ivan Provedel made a number of great saves to deny Fiorentina.
